We're actively seeking a talented Marketing Relationship Manager to fill an existing role on our Marketing Strategy Team in Newport Beach, CA.

As a Marketing Relationship Manager, you'll move Pacific Life, and your career, forward by driving the division's growth and long-term success. In this role, you'll contribute to the Consumer Markets Division's growth and long-term success by leading strategic conversations and developing marketing communications and campaign strategies that support key stakeholders. You will serve as the primary marketing contact for the Sales and Strategic Accounts teams, partnering closely with internal teams to understand our top relationships. Your focus will be on delivering sales requests, shaping product positioning strategies for focus firms, and collaborating with sales to identify and deepen opportunities that drive growth for life insurance product solutions. You'll collaborate with colleagues across Product Marketing Strategy, Relationship Management, Value-Add Strategy, and other Marketing functions. Additionally, you'll work cross-functionally with various teams within CMD to ensure the successful execution of marketing campaigns and strategic initiatives.

How you'll help us move forward:

  • Develops marketing strategies, help align resources and execute marketing campaigns.

  • Provides scope and helps to consolidate background information on marketing resource requests, especially when driven by internal accounts or sales distribution channels.

  • Develop deep expertise in assigned focus firms and serve as the marketing point of accountability by providing guidance on firm requirements and ensuring materials align with firm-specific needs.

  • Serve as the primary marketing contact for the Sales organization and represent Marketing within the Wholesaler Advisory Group, developing sales ideas and marketing campaigns that align with Sales positioning and priorities.

  • Proactively communicate with all stakeholders and teammates to ensure alignment, clarity, and transparency throughout projects and initiatives.

  • Collaborate with Analytics and other departments to gather sales data and report on metrics tied to marketing-driven efforts within focus firms.

  • Promote awareness of Marketing's resources and initiatives across Sales and Strategic Accounts teams to ensure effective utilization and alignment.

  • Travel periodically with the Sales team to meet with financial professionals, gaining deeper insight into the sales process to better support their business and marketing needs.

  • Requires in-depth knowledge and experience and uses best practices and knowledge of internal or external business issues to improve products or services.

The experience you bring:

  • 5+ years of experience in marketing, relationship management, and sales within financial services. Experience with annuities is preferred; life insurance knowledge is a plus.

  • Proven ability to develop integrated strategic marketing plans that drive awareness, engagement, and demand among clients.

  • Familiarity with marketing technologies, including CRM platforms (Salesforce is preferred), sales enablement tools, marketing automation platforms, social media management tools, and analytics platforms.

  • Strong communication, attention to detail, and time management skills to effectively manage multiple projects with overlapping deadlines.

  • Demonstrated flexibility and adaptability in a fast-paced, evolving environment.

  • Excellent collaboration and leadership skills to build relationships and work cross-functionally across teams.

What makes you stand out:

  • Demonstrate marketing and sales experience in financial services, especially with life insurance products.

  • Communicate marketing, business, and technical needs clearly to align teams and achieve goals.

  • Excel in fast-paced environments, managing multiple complex projects at once.

  • Apply data-driven thinking to solve problems and evaluate the effectiveness of marketing channels and tactics.
